Personalized and mastery-based learning
AI systems can analyze a learner’s responses in real time and adjust content difficulty, pacing, and modality—text, visuals, simulations—so students neither stall nor rush. Adaptive pathways ensure foundational concepts are mastered before advancing, closing learning gaps early and reducing exam anxiety. Educators gain dashboards that highlight misconceptions across cohorts, enabling timely mini-lessons and targeted interventions. Feedback that accelerates growth
High-quality feedback is the engine of improvement, but it often arrives too late. AI changes that by providing instant, formative guidance on structure, reasoning, and evidence without doing the work for the learner. Tools can suggest better citations, flag logical leaps, or surface alternative solution paths, while instructors focus on deeper critique and mentoring. Efficiency for educators, more human time with students
Teachers spend significant time on administrative load—grading, roster updates, rubrics, and lesson prep. AI can pre-score routine items, draft lesson variations, or generate practice sets aligned to outcomes, freeing educators for coaching, seminars, and projects. Intelligent scheduling and attendance insights also help optimize contact hours and labs. Authentic assessment and integrity
Beyond multiple-choice, AI enables scenario-based and performance assessments that test reasoning under constraints. Oral defenses, code reviews, lab notebooks, and data journals can be evaluated with assistive rubrics that spotlight originality and process, not just final answers. Combined with transparent policies and teachable use-cases, students learn ethical AI practices—prompt design, verification, and citation—core to professional readiness. Accessibility and inclusion
AI supports universal design for learning: real-time captions, reading-level controls, language translation, and multimodal explanations. Learners with diverse needs benefit from flexible formats and on-demand tutoring agents that reinforce teacher instruction. From classroom skills to career skills
AI literacy is now a baseline employability requirement. Students should practice:

  • Problem decomposition and prompt engineering to frame tasks clearly.
  • Verification workflows—cross-checking outputs with trusted sources.
  • Data ethics, privacy, and bias awareness to build trustworthy systems.
  • Portfolio evidence—case studies that show how AI accelerated, not replaced, their reasoning and craft.

Implementation blueprint for institutions

  • Policy first: publish clear guidelines for acceptable use, attribution, and data privacy.
  • Faculty enablement: run clinics on assessment redesign, AI-proof learning goals, and feedback strategies.
  • Tool governance: select secure, role-appropriate tools; default to opt-in data sharing.
  • Measure what matters: track learning gains, equity impacts, and time saved; iterate each term.
